Costs & Revenue

Life Skills · Entrepreneurship · conceptual

It costs money to make things (costs/expenses); you earn money by selling them (revenue); if revenue is more than costs, that's profit; if costs are more, that's a loss

What mastery looks like

  • Explain what costs, revenue, and profit mean using a simple example
  • Calculate profit from a given scenario (e.g. spent £3 on ingredients, sold cakes for £8, profit = £5)
  • Explain what happens if costs are higher than revenue (you make a loss)
